finding and storing non zero elements in a NxN matrix

Hi, I would like to know how i can determine the non zero elements in a matrix consisting mostly of zeros and store its matrix coordinate positions. So in a 64*64 matrix i can determine the non zero elements by making a for loop like this for ix=1:n
for iy=1:n
if newpositions(ix,iy)==0
%nah u alrite
else
newpsi(ix,iy)=%%%here i want to store the ix and iy elements in an array instead of storing them in a huge ix*iy matrix
end
end
end

help find
M = rand(5) < 0.2 ; % some data
[r,c,v] = find(M) ; % row and column indices of non-zero elements (with values v)
